"Resignation is a begrudging existence, one based in not believing the best of God. [It] operates out of a mind-set that God has finite resources - a God of scarcity and not abundance - as though if one person gets blessed, that diminishes our chances of being similarly blessed." - Carolyn McCulley, Did I Kiss Marriage Goodbye?
